Low Code, High Value Low-code development environments are great for business users who can’t program but need a new mobile app in a hurry. However, these platforms offer surprising benefits for experienced software developers, too.
Visual
tools help developers with everything from faster prototyping to automating UI grunt work. These tools are also encouraging a problem-solving style that is gaining prominence in the age of utility computing: Declarative programming. Time To Study Up On Blockchain: A Primer This new approach to monetary record keeping offers many potential benefits, including reduced fraud, lowered transaction costs, and faster processing times. Here, Oracle’s Steve Cox explains
what Blockchain is and why it will disrupt finance – and other industries.

How Are Smart Cities Leading Change?
A convergence of cloud, mobile device, and Internet of Things technologies is making it possible for local governments to offer new and more efficient services, such as San Francisco’s test of sensor-powered parking meters and lots. Three
steps to consider for smart city initiatives.

Working Toward India's Vision of 100 Smart Cities
Not long after being elected prime minister of India, Narendra Modi announced an ambitious urban renewal initiative. Here, Oracle India’s Kanwar Singh talks about what initiatives should take top priority, such as energy and waste management, and how public cloud can make them possible.

Combining DevOps with Containerized Microservices One big reason to adopt a microservices architectures is to deliver features and applications faster. And achieving high velocity releases requires efficient DevOps processes. Here, learn some of the patterns and processes
for containerized microservices.
